Primary unilateral cleft lip repair without primary rhinoplasty. A preliminary report
1Dept. of Maxillo-Facial and Oral Surgery, University of Pretoria, South Africa.
Abstract:
A primary unilateral functional lip-plasty has been developed to improve the appearance of the asymmetrical nasal deformity and that of the lip scar in the cleft lip. A triangle is dissected from the lesser segment with the base located at the nasal alar base. The latter is rotated superior-horizontally and positioned at a semicurved release incision which is inferior to the columella. This C-junction of the nostril sill allows an alignment of the nasal structure without a primary rhinoplasty.
